Bill Summary

A bill to amend 1978 PA 454, entitled"Truth in renting act,"by amending section 3 (MCL 554.633), as amended by 1998 PA 72.

AI Summary

This bill amends Michigan's Truth in Renting Act to further protect tenants by prohibiting certain provisions in rental agreements. The bill expands existing restrictions on lease terms, adding a new provision that prevents landlords from charging additional fees for all rent payment methods. Specifically, if a lease offers multiple rent payment methods, at least one method must be fee-free. The bill maintains previous protections that prevent landlords from: waiving tenant rights to habitable premises, discriminating against tenants, avoiding legal liability, demanding confession of judgment, limiting jury trial rights, imposing excessive legal fees, taking security interests in tenant property, accelerating rent without damage mitigation provisions, and altering lease terms without tenant consent. The legislation also specifies that any rental agreement clause violating these provisions is automatically void. These changes aim to create more balanced and fair rental agreements by preventing landlords from including overly restrictive or punitive terms that could disadvantage tenants, and ensuring tenants have at least one fee-free method of paying rent.
